Program Analysis

What this degree looks like at Savannah College of Art and Design

Savannah College of Art and Design attracts a vibrant community of artists and designers, celebrated for its unique creative environment. For Design and Applied Arts graduates, the initial earning potential often reflects a combination of factors. The regional labor market in Savannah, while creatively rich, doesn't always offer the same volume of high-paying corporate design roles you'd find in major metropolitan hubs like New York or Los Angeles. Many graduates find themselves in smaller studios, agencies, or freelance roles, particularly in areas like animation, graphic design, and illustration, often requiring a few years to build a portfolio and command higher compensation. The program's broad scope also means varied career paths, from fine arts applications to commercial design, impacting starting salaries. Given the high AI risk in many creative fields, developing highly specialized skills and a distinctive artistic voice will be paramount. Focus intensely on building a standout portfolio and actively pursuing internships from day one; these are your strongest assets for navigating this dynamic and competitive industry.

Is Design at Savannah College of Art and Design worth the student debt?

Median debt of $26,200 against $23,400/yr starting salary means roughly 1.1 years of earnings go to repayment. That's above average — financial aid and loan terms matter here.
